+/*
+ * EIT entry
+ */
+
+ .section EITBRA, "ax"
+ .global _start
+_start:
+ b startup_entry // 00 : reset
+ b undef_entry // 04 : undefined instruction exception
+ b svc_entry // 08 : supervisor call (SVC)
+ b iabort_entry // 0C : prefetch abort
+ b dabort_entry // 10 : data abort
+ nop // 14 : (reserved)
+ b irq_entry // 18 : interrupt
+fiq_entry: // 1C : fast interrupt
+/*
+ * fast interrupt
+ * calls the handler defined at FIQ interrupt vector unconditionally.
+ * no saving of registers to stack is performed.
+ * the content of R12_fiq(ip) register is overwritten.
+ */
+ ldr ip, =base(EIT_VECTBL)
+ ldr ip, [ip, #offs(EITVEC(EIT_FIQ))]
+ bx ip
+
+/*
+ * interrupt
+ * ACPU interrupt mask status register of Interrupt controller (AINT)
+ * Judge the priority of interrupts using (IT0_MST0,1,2),
+ * the highest interrupt's handler is called by jumping into it.
+ * Interrupt priority is descending order of interrupt factor (INT 0-95) , and INT 95 (IRQ 95) is highest.
+ * INT 0 (IRQ 0) has the lowest priority.
+ * If there is no cause of the interrupt, the handler of INT 95 (IRQ95) is called.
+ * +---------------+
+ * sp -> |R3 |
+ * |R12=ip |
+ * |R14=lr | <- return address from interrupt
+ * |SPSR |
+ * +---------------+
+ * registers upon handler invocation
+ * ip = vector table address
+ * lr = indeterminate
+ */
+irq_entry:
+ sub lr, lr, #4 // return address adjustment
+ srsdb sp!, #PSR_IRQ // save registers
+ stmfd sp!, {r3, ip}
+
+ ldr lr, =base(AINTBase)
+ ldr ip, =EITVEC(EIT_IRQ(95))
+
+ ldr r3, [lr, #offs(IT0_MST2)]
+ cmp r3, #0
+ bne l_irq_br
+
+ sub ip, ip, #32*4
+ ldr r3, [lr, #offs(IT0_MST1)]
+ cmp r3, #0
+ bne l_irq_br
+
+ sub ip, ip, #32*4
+ ldr r3, [lr, #offs(IT0_MST0)]
+ cmp r3, #0
+ bne l_irq_br
+
+ ldr ip, =EITVEC(EIT_IRQ(95))
+
+ l_irq_br:
+ clzne r3, r3
+ ldr lr, [ip, -r3, lsl #2]!
+ cmp lr, #0
+ bxne lr
+ b default_entry
+

+/*
+ * supervisor call(SVC)
+ * the valid range of supervisor call number is 0-255 (N_INTVEC - 1).
+ * if an out of range value is given, treat it as SVC 0, and invokes the default handler.
+ * +---------------+
+ * sp -> |R12=ip |
+ * |R14=lr | <- return address: the address that follows the SVC instruction
+ * |SPSR |
+ * +---------------+
+ * registers upon handler invocation
+ * ip = vector table address
+ * lr = indeterminate
+ */
+svc_entry:
+ srsdb sp!, #PSR_SVC // save registers
+ stmfd sp!, {ip}
+
+ mrs ip, spsr
+ tst ip, #PSR_T
+ ldrneh ip, [lr, #-2] // Thumb instruction
+ ldreq ip, [lr, #-4] // ARM instruction
+ bicne lr, ip, #0xff00
+ biceq lr, ip, #0xff000000
+ cmp lr, #N_INTVEC // lr = software interrupt number
+ movge lr, #0
+
+ ldr ip, =EIT_VECTBL
+ ldr lr, [ip, lr, lsl #2]!
+ cmp lr, #0
+ bxne lr
+ b default_entry
+
